The Benefits of Fertility Testing for Women in Their 40s

Blog Post:

As women age, their fertility naturally declines. This can be a difficult reality for women in their 40s who may be trying to conceive or considering starting a family. However, with advancements in technology and medicine, there are now options available for women to better understand their fertility and make informed decisions about their reproductive health. One of these options is fertility testing, which can provide valuable information for women in their 40s. In this blog post, we will discuss the benefits of fertility testing for women in their 40s and how it can help them on their journey to parenthood.

1. Identifies Potential Fertility Issues

Fertility testing involves a series of tests that can help identify potential fertility issues that may be affecting a woman’s ability to conceive. These tests can include blood work, ultrasounds, and other diagnostic procedures. By undergoing fertility testing, women in their 40s can get a clear understanding of their reproductive health and whether there are any underlying issues that may be hindering their chances of getting pregnant. This can be especially important for women who may have delayed starting a family or are experiencing difficulty conceiving.

2. Helps with Planning and Timing

For women in their 40s who are trying to conceive, fertility testing can be a valuable tool in planning and timing their journey to parenthood. By understanding their fertility levels and potential issues, women can work with their doctors to create a personalized plan that takes into account their age and other factors. Fertility testing can also help women determine the best time to try to conceive, as fertility declines with age and timing can be crucial for successful conception.

3. Provides Peace of Mind

The process of trying to conceive can be emotionally taxing, especially for women in their 40s who may feel pressure due to their age. Fertility testing can provide much-needed peace of mind by giving women a better understanding of their fertility and any potential issues. It can also help alleviate stress and anxiety that may come with the uncertainty of conception. By knowing where they stand in terms of fertility, women can feel more in control of their reproductive health and make informed decisions about their future.

4. Allows for Early Intervention

Fertility testing can also help women in their 40s identify potential issues early on, which can lead to earlier intervention and treatment. Many fertility issues can be treated or managed, and the earlier they are addressed, the better the chances of success. By undergoing fertility testing, women can catch any issues early and work with their doctors to find the best course of action. This can ultimately increase their chances of conceiving and having a healthy pregnancy.

5. Enables Informed Decision-Making

One of the most significant benefits of fertility testing for women in their 40s is that it enables informed decision-making. By having a clear understanding of their fertility levels and any potential issues, women can make informed decisions about their reproductive health. This can include deciding to pursue pregnancy through natural conception, assisted reproductive technologies, or considering other options such as adoption or surrogacy. Fertility testing provides women with the necessary information to make the best choices for themselves and their families.

6. Helps with Financial Planning

Fertility treatments can be costly, and for women in their 40s, time may be of the essence. By undergoing fertility testing, women can get a better understanding of their fertility levels and potential issues, which can help with financial planning. They can work with their doctors to determine the best course of action and plan for any potential treatments that may be needed. This can help women make more informed decisions about their finances and avoid any unexpected costs in the future.

7. Promotes Overall Health and Well-being

Fertility testing not only provides valuable information about a woman’s reproductive health but can also promote overall health and well-being. By undergoing these tests, women may discover underlying health issues that can impact their fertility, such as thyroid problems or pol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S). By addressing these issues, women can improve their overall health and increase their chances of conceiving.

In summary, fertility testing can be a beneficial tool for women in their 40s who are trying to conceive or considering starting a family. It can help identify potential fertility issues, plan and time conception, provide peace of mind, enable early intervention, facilitate informed decision-making, assist with financial planning, and promote overall health and well-being. By undergoing fertility testing, women can take control of their reproductive health and make choices that are best for them and their future.
